指南和常见问题

了解如何使用DDNS服务并获得您问题的答案。

要添加新主机名,请按照以下步骤操作:

  • 从主菜单进入主机名管理
  • 点击添加新主机名按钮
  • 填写所有信息:
    • 主机名:您想要的名称(仅限字母、数字和连字符)
    • 域名:选择可用域名
    • IP地址:您当前的IP(自动检测)
  • 点击添加记录完成

注意:主机名只能包含字母、数字和连字符。不能以连字符开头或结尾。

要更改账户密码,请执行以下操作:

  • 从主菜单进入个人资料
  • 找到更改密码部分
  • 点击发送验证码
  • 检查您的邮箱获取6位验证码
  • 输入验证码和新密码
  • 确认密码并点击更新

注意:验证码有效期为10分钟。新密码必须至少6个字符。

系统使用以下状态来显示主机名条件:

  • 🟢 在线:主机名正常工作且可访问
  • 🔴 离线:主机名长时间未更新IP或无法访问
  • ⚪ 非活动:主机名从未更新或刚刚创建
  • 🟡 更新中:主机名当前正在进行DNS更新

状态会根据最后更新时间和ping测试结果自动更新。

系统支持多种IP更新方法以满足您的需求:

 1. 通过DynDNS API更新(兼容)

使用与DynDNS/No-IP兼容的协议通过路由器或客户端更新:

  • API URL: https://mayddns.com/nic/update
  • 方法: 使用基本身份验证的GET
  • 参数:
  • 身份验证: 来自主机名详细信息的用户名和密码

示例:

curl -u "username:password" "https://mayddns.com/nic/update?hostname=example.mayddns.com&myip=1.2.3.4"

 2. 通过直接URL更新(无需身份验证)

使用主机名详细信息中的唯一URL进行简单更新:

  • IPv4更新URL: https://mayddns.com/update/{uuid}
  • IPv6更新URL: https://v6.mayddns.com/update/{uuid}
  • 自动检测IP: 从客户端标头或参数获取IP
  • 安全: 唯一UUID,无法猜测

如何获取URL:

  • 从主机名列表进入主机名详细信息
  • 从"更新IPv4 URL"或"更新IPv6 URL"部分复制URL
  • 在脚本或cron作业中使用该URL

使用示例:

curl "https://mayddns.com/update/6f5fa996-daac-4070-9650-64fd30dcbe74"

wget -q -O- "https://v6.mayddns.com/update/6f5fa996-daac-4070-9650-64fd30dcbe74"

 3. 自动方法

  • 路由器/调制解调器: 使用API信息配置DDNS
  • Linux Cron作业: */5 * * * * curl "YOUR_UPDATE_URL"
  • Windows任务: 运行定期脚本的计划任务
  • Docker/K8s: CronJob或sidecar容器

响应代码: good(成功)、nochg(无变化)、badip(错误IP)、badauth(认证错误)

系统提供适合不同需求的服务计划:

  • 免费:5个主机名,TTL 1200秒,仅IPv4,无支持
  • 专业版:50个主机名,TTL 600秒,IPv4和IPv6,聊天和邮件支持
  • 商业版:300个主机名,TTL 600秒,IPv4和IPv6,自定义域名,优先支持
  • 自托管:无限制,完全控制,API,AnyDesk支持

所有付费计划都有1年期限并自动续订。

如果您需要支持,请通过以下渠道联系我们:

  • 邮箱support@mayddns.com
  • 在线聊天:使用右下角的聊天小部件
  • 技术支持:适用于商业版和自托管计划

响应时间:

  • 免费计划:24-48小时
  • 专业版计划:12-24小时
  • 商业版计划:2-6小时
  • 自托管计划:1-2小时(提供AnyDesk支持)